The Harn Homestead is located Northeast of downtown Oklahoma City. It’s a popular place for school field trips and events, but also for weddings and family photos! Historically the Harn home was built in 1904 by William Fremont Harn, who came to the Oklahoma territory to settle Land Run disputes. There is a beautiful house, […]
